Toll Brothers announces Karl Mistry as new CEO, Doug Yearley to become Executive Chairman

Toll Brothers announced on Wednesday that Karl Mistry will be the company's next CEO, replacing Doug Yearley, who will transition to the role of Executive Chairman of the Board on March 30. Mistry will take the helm at a time when Toll Brothers is leaning on its resilient, high-income buyers to navigate homebuilding's headwinds. He currently serves as Executive Vice President and oversees the company's Eastern operations across 15 states.

NewDay USA announces leadership for new mortgage program

NewDay USA appointed Ken Harthausen and Neil Brooks to lead builder partnerships and outreach to expand veteran homeownership, aiming to place one million Veterans in homes.
